Their highly publicized engagement in 2018 followed shortly after both had ended previous relationships. The speed and intensity of their romance made headlines, but it was relatively short-lived. Reports indicate they were officially together for approximately five months before calling off their engagement and relationship in October 2018.

The aftermath of their breakup was particularly dramatic and played out very publicly. In December 2018, just a couple of months after their split, Ariana Grande released her song “Imagine.” Many listeners interpreted the song to be about her former relationship with Mac Miller, who had tragically passed away earlier that year. Adding to the unfolding drama, Grande then made a light-hearted tweet referencing the online feud between Kanye West and Drake, aiming to draw attention to her and Miley Cyrus’s new music releases.
However, her attempt at humor backfired when Kanye West accused Grande of using him to promote her song and suggested she was being dismissive of mental health issues. Unexpectedly, Pete Davidson, Grande’s former fiancé, publicly defended West. In a rare Instagram post, Davidson applauded West for speaking out about mental health, stating he was “disgusted” by people pointing fingers at West for his bravery.

Shortly after defending West, Davidson posted a deeply concerning message on Instagram, stating he didn’t “want to be on this earth anymore,” causing widespread alarm. He then deleted his Instagram account. Grande responded with tweets of support and concern for Davidson, explaining she couldn’t reach him directly as she didn’t have his number. She expressed regret for a “dumb joke” and conveyed her earnest desire for everyone’s well-being.
Worried about Davidson, Grande reportedly rushed to 30 Rockefeller Center, where “Saturday Night Live” is filmed, to check on him. However, TMZ reported that Davidson refused to see her. Despite the concerning events, Pete Davidson made a brief appearance on “Saturday Night Live” that evening to introduce a musical guest, attempting to maintain a semblance of normalcy amidst the personal turmoil.
